Transaction 930d03598c3f28031e103ff26c9f5b8b76ad80904400d9b8ce75585301658aaf
1 Input
1 Output
-
930d03598c3f28031e103ff26c9f5b8b76ad80904400d9b8ce75585301658aaf:0
- value
- 1223948
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8de4b8ea7953ffd22de83e8d24a67a450e120ecb OP_EQUAL
- address
- 3EdHCVpnothQiEf2R6o721EKvppq32jFii